Today, we have a character that I cannot BELIEVE has not yet appeared in LOTR TCG. I know WETA has prepared images that will be used at some point, but I cannot understand why they haven’t been used yet.

So here he is: Fredegar "Fatty" Bolger. And boy, are both of his versions interesting. Enjoy!

1Fredegar Bolger, Cautious Conspirator Shire
Ally • Home 2 • Hobbit
Strength: 3
Vitality: 3
To play, spot 3 Hobbits.
Each time the fellowship moves to a dwelling site, you may heal a Hobbit.
Each time the fellowship moves during the regroup phase, you may exert Fredegar Bolger to discard a Shadow condition or Wraith minion.
“‘Still, I am very glad someone is stopping behind, who can tell Gandalf what you have done, when he turns up, as I am sure he will before long.’”

1Fredegar Bolger, Just a Decoy Shire
Companion • Hobbit
Strength: 3
Vitality: 3
Signet: Frodo
Maneuver: If Fredegar Bulger is unwounded and the fellowship is at a sanctuary, remove him from the game to play a Hobbit companion from your draw deck.
Response: If another Hobbit is about to be discarded or killed, you may discard Fatty Bolger instead.
“His task, according to the original plans of the conspirators, was to stay behind and deal with inquisitive folk, and to keep up as long as possible the pretence that Mr. Baggins was still living at Crickhollow.”
